Comic book and graphic novel publisher Dynamite proudly
announces that legendary rock star Alice Cooper will star in an upcoming comic
book series, slated for release in 2014.

Renowned as the "Godfather of Shock Rock",
Alice Cooper is an icon of rock 'n roll with a career spanning five
decades. A Detroit native, Cooper has
released 26 albums over the course of his illustrious career, and maintains a reputation
as one of the most theatrical live performers in history, often incorporating
elaborate horror movie and vaudeville sensibilities into his stage shows. In addition to his musical career, he is an
avid golfer, film actor, restaurateur, and radio DJ.
Alice Cooper has been a subject and contributor to comic
books over the years, first appearing as the centerpiece of a 1972 issue of
Marvel Premiere. As a companion to his
1994 concept album The Last Temptation, Cooper released a graphic novel of the
same name, written by bestselling and critically acclaimed author Neil Gaiman
(The Sandman, American Gods, Coraline) and illustrated by Michael Zulli. Cooper also contributed a story in the
Treehouse of Horror comic in 1995, a Halloween-themed spin-off from The
Simpsons.
